Are there specific regulations for off-grid hydronic systems?

April 5, 2026

Quick Answer

Yes, there are specific regulations for off-grid hydronic systems, which vary by country and state but generally involve meeting building codes and safety standards for water temperature, pressure, and chemical treatment.

Building Codes and Safety Standards

Off-grid hydronic systems must meet local building codes and safety standards, such as those set by the International Building Code (IBC) and the International Mechanical Code (IMC). For example, the IBC requires that water heaters and boilers be designed and installed in accordance with the ASME Boiler and Pressure Vessel Code. In the United States, the National Electric Code (NEC) also applies to hydronic systems that incorporate electric heat pumps or pumps.

System Design and Performance

When designing an off-grid hydronic system, it’s essential to consider factors such as the system’s capacity, insulation, and sizing to ensure efficient heat transfer and minimize heat loss. A well-designed system should also incorporate a reliable and efficient heat source, such as a solar thermal system or a wood-fired boiler, and a control system that can regulate water temperature and flow rates. For example, a solar thermal system might be designed to provide 50-70% of the household’s heat needs during the winter months, with the remaining 30-50% provided by a supplemental heat source.

Chemical Treatment and Maintenance

Off-grid hydronic systems require regular maintenance to prevent scaling, corrosion, and bacterial growth, which can compromise system performance and safety. This includes regular chemical treatment, such as adding inhibitors to prevent scaling and corrosion, and replacing system fluids as needed. For example, a typical solar thermal system might require a 50-gallon drum of propylene glycol-based antifreeze to be added every 2-3 years, depending on the system’s size and operating conditions. Proper maintenance is crucial to ensure the longevity and efficiency of the off-grid hydronic system.
